As verbs, pose and gravel are synonyms defined as:
  • pose and gravel: be a mystery or bewildering to
Other synonyms of pose include amaze, baffle, beat, bewilder, dumbfound, flummox, get, mystify, nonplus, perplex, puzzle, stick, stupefy, vex.
